DIABETES MELLITUS IS ASSOCIATED WITH IMPAIRED MITOCHONDRIAL OXIDATIVE PHOSPHORYLATION SYSTEM AND INCREASED OXIDATIVE STRESS IN HUMAN ATRIA

2016
